Asana
Asana is a web and mobile application which helps teams to organize, track and manage their work. It acts as an effective project management solution that helps individuals and teams to plan, collaborate, and execute tasks< Asana offers task assignment, due dates, project timelines, file sharing and communication tools in one platform.
Asana is primarily based on the idea of tasks, which may be made, allocated to team members, and arranged into projects and smaller tasks. Teams can work together more effectively and communicate clearly when members of the team may establish deadlines, provide descriptions, attach files, and leave comments on assignments. Additionally, Asana provides a variety of views, such as list, board, and timeline views, which let users see their work in many ways.
One of Asana’s key strengths is its flexibility and adaptability to different workflows and project management methodologies. Whether teams follow agile, waterfall, or custom workflows, Asana can be customized to suit their specific needs through features like custom fields, project templates, and automation rules.
Furthermore, Asana integrates with a wide range of third-party applications and tools, enabling seamless connectivity and data exchange across different platforms. Integrations with popular tools like Slack, Google Drive, Microsoft Teams, and Zoom enhance productivity by centralizing work and reducing context-switching for users.

Asana offers a comprehensive set of features designed to streamline project management, enhance collaboration, and improve productivity. Here are some key features of Asana:
1. Task Management: Create tasks, assign them to team members, set due dates, and prioritize work efficiently. Asana’s intuitive interface makes it easy to organize tasks into projects and subtasks, ensuring that everyone knows what needs to be done and by when.
2. Timeline View: Visualize project timelines, dependencies, and milestones with Asana’s Timeline view. Drag and drop tasks to adjust deadlines, identify bottlenecks, and keep projects on track.
3. Collaboration Tools: Foster collaboration among team members with features like comments, file attachments, and mentions. Keep all project-related communication in one place, eliminating the need for scattered emails and meetings.
4. Customizable Workflows: Tailor Asana to fit your team’s unique workflow with custom fields, project templates, and automation rules. Whether following agile, waterfall, or hybrid methodologies, Asana can adapt to your needs.
5. Integrations: Connect Asana with your favorite tools and apps to streamline your workflow further. Integration with tools like Slack, Google Drive, Microsoft Teams, and more allows for seamless data exchange and enhanced productivity.
6. Reporting and Analytics: Gain insights into team performance with Asana’s reporting and analytics features. Track progress, identify trends, and make data-driven decisions to optimize productivity and project outcomes.
7. Calendar View: Get a clear overview of project deadlines and milestones with Asana’s Calendar view. Easily visualize upcoming tasks and deadlines, allowing for better planning and resource allocation.
8. Mobile Accessibility: Access Asana on the go with the mobile app, available for both iOS and Android devices. Stay connected with your team, manage tasks, and track progress anytime, anywhere.
9. Task Dependencies: Set task dependencies to ensure that tasks are completed in the right order. By linking tasks together, teams can streamline workflows and minimize delays.
10. Advanced Search and Filtering: Quickly find the information you need with Asana’s powerful search and filtering capabilities. Filter tasks by assignee, due date, project, and more, making it easy to locate specific tasks or information within your workspace.
